General Information

Title: Vive la serpe
Composer: Claudin de Sermisy

Number of voices: 4vv   Voicing: SATB

Genre: SecularChanson

Language: French
Instruments: a cappella

Original text and translations

French.png French text

Vive la serpe et la serpette,
le serpier et le serpillon.

La serpe taille la vignette,
Vive la serpe et la serpette.

Voulez-vous chose plus bonne
Pour vendanger le grappillon ?

Vive la serpe et la serpette,
le serpier et le serpillon.
